PEAK6 Investments's Q1 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2019, PEAK6 Investments held 5,036 positions worth $17B, up 8.1% from $15.8B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 11% of the portfolio.

PEAK6 Investments withdrew a net $1.05B in Q1 2019, closing 1,327 positions and reducing 1,361 holdings. Its most notable exit was Microsoft, an estimated $28M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 2.4% of assets, down from 3%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Financials.
